Second Grade Spanish

 

Instructor: Abigayl Pansini

 

Class Page     Curriculum Map

 

 

The goal of Spanish at the second grade level is to provide the students with meaningful, context-rich, and enjoyable opportunities to hear and use Spanish.  Students build a basic vocabulary around categories, which includes the calendar, numbers, body parts, clothing, foods, planets & geography terms while learning how to ask and answer basic questions related to each unit.  Key phrases and commands are also taught throughout the year. A number of cognates (similar words English/Spanish) are continuously presented as well. Integrated units include a study of Farm Life (with Social Studies) and Latin American climate, seasons & natural wonders (with Science).

 

It is important that students become familiar with the Spanish language and culture so that they become open-minded to diversity at a young age.

The learning process is reinforced through songs, games, visuals, role play, and repetition. Home reinforcement is welcomed and encouraged through the playing of interactive online games.  Links to the games are posted on the class page.
